Highlights

New soft slabs will begin to form on steep wind loaded upper elevation starting zones. These slabs will form upon very slick old snow surfaces and be easily triggered as they gain depth and volume. Beware of increasing hazard at upper elevation as new slabs build. At the mid and lower elevations most slopes were bare yesterday no hazard exists.
